State police are continuing to investigate an armed robbery on June 30 at the Dairy Mart on Dixon Boulevard in South Union Township. Trooper John F. Marshall said Friday that new surveillance photos from the store reveal a man outside the building just prior to the robbery.

Marshall said investigators believe the man might have been involved in the armed robbery.

Marshall said Fayette County Crime Stoppers is now offering a reward for information leading to an arrest in the case.

According to police, a tall, thin black man wearing a green ski mask, a blue shirt and jeans robbed the store at 11:38 p.m.

He entered the store wielding a small, black revolver, Marshall said.

The man outside the store was a thin, white man, wearing a white T-shirt and sunglasses, according to Marshall.
